Touring cycling around Fahren, located in the Probstei region of Schleswig-Holstein, Germany, offers a diverse landscape for cyclists. The area is characterized by its Baltic Sea coastline, featuring flat, well-developed cycling paths that run along beaches and through charming inland scenery. Beyond the immediate coast, the terrain transitions into gently rolling hills, expansive fields, and lush meadows, providing varied routes. Nature reserves like Bottsand and Barsbeker See also offer ecologically rich stretches for exploration.

Since 1976, Schönberg Beach has had a heritage railway. During the summer months, you can ride the historic trains on the line between Schönberg Baltic Sea Resort station and Schönberg Beach. Until the mid-20th century, this was still possible regularly with the so-called "Hein Schönberg." At that time, the line extended all the way to Kiel, crossing the Probstei region. Passenger service was largely discontinued in 1975. Since then, buses operated by the Plön District Transport Authority (VKP) have served as a replacement for the connection to Kiel. Lines 200, 201, and 210 serve Schönberg and Schönberg Beach.

Fahren's touring cycling routes offer diverse terrain. You can expect mostly flat paths along the Baltic Sea coast, providing splendid sea views and access to beaches. Inland, the landscape transitions into gently rolling hills, expansive fields, and lush meadows, often passing through quaint villages and nature reserves.
Yes, Fahren is well-suited for family cycling, with over 420 easy routes available. Many of these are flat coastal paths or gentle inland rides. An example of an easy route is the Old Schoolhouse Schlesen – Fernhausen Farm loop from Stoltenberg, which is 5.1 miles (8.2 km) long and offers a pleasant ride through rural landscapes.
Absolutely. Many touring cycling routes in Fahren are designed as loops, allowing you to start and end at the same point. A popular circular route is the Passade through the Probstei loop (Culture Route East), which is 25.0 miles (40.2 km) and explores cultural and natural highlights.
The Fahren area is rich in natural beauty. You can cycle along the Baltic Sea coast, visit significant nature reserves like Bottsand Nature Reserve, a habitat for rare animals, or explore the Coastal Lake Landscape at Schmoel Nature Reserve. The region also features inland lakes and meadows, providing varied scenic experiences.
Yes, touring cyclists can encounter several interesting sites. Along the Baltic Sea Cycle Route, you'll find maritime landmarks like the Naval Memorial in Laboe. Inland, routes may pass by charming villages and historical sites such as Hagen Castle or Salzau Manor. The Culture Route East specifically highlights the region's cultural aspects.
The Probstei region, with its coastal and inland scenery, is best enjoyed from spring through autumn. During these seasons, the weather is generally mild, making for pleasant cycling conditions along the coast and through the countryside. The Baltic Sea Cycle Route is particularly popular in warmer months.
Yes, some routes will take you past scenic lakes. For instance, the Passader Lake loop from Stoltenberg is an 8.7 miles (13.9 km) trail that leads through the beautiful area around Passader Lake. Another route, Path Along Selenter See – Hagen Castle loop from Probstei, offers views of Selenter See.

Yes, the cycling routes often pass through idyllic villages where you can find traditional farm shops and Hofcafés. These provide excellent opportunities to stop for refreshments and experience local hospitality, especially along popular coastal stretches like Schönberger Strand, known for its fish sandwich offerings.
